Did anyone elese see the show Test Drive on SpeedTV the other night. They were test driving 2 2006 Z06s at Road Atlanta. They do a 0-60 in 3.7 and the 1/4 in 11.7et, with a top speed of 198, all with a factory waranty. Those Vette were looking very sweet and straight attacking that track with ease. If you are a true car guy, you can respect the Z06.
No Blue Hair in this bad boy.
 -
This is some repectful company. Also considering it is the cheapests out of the bunch. There are some 200-300k cars on that list. I think I will dye my hair blue for a factory 11sec car with a waranty. Avengeance nice post [Smile]

Porsche Carrera GT 7:32
Mercedes-McLaren SLR 7:40
Corvette Z06 (c6) 7:42
Porsche 996 GT2 7:42
GT2 7:46
Jaguar XJ220 7:46
Lamborghini Murciélago 7:50
Lamborghini Gallardo 7:52
GT3 - New 7:54
Corvette Z06 (c5) 2004 7:56
Porsche 911 Turbo (996) 7:56
Chevrolet Corvette C6 7:59
GT3 - Old 8:03
Ferrari 575M Maranello 8:05
Porsche S (997) 8:06
Ferrari 550 Maranello 8:07
Ferrari 360 Modena 8:09
